Related: About this forum"Why I知 Supporting Hillary Clinton, With Joy and Without Apologies"
From Joan Walsh at The Nation:
"The town hall itself was great; Clinton, Sanders, and Martin OMalley all looked admirable and presidential, in contrast to their awful Republican rivals. . . . One moment got me particularly excited, and not in a good way. It came when a young white manentitled, pleased with himself, barely shaving yetbroke the news to Clinton that his generation is with Bernie Sanders. . . . 'Id like to hear from you on why you feel the enthusiasm isnt there.' Im not sure I can unpack all the condescension in that question. . . .
My problem wasnt merely with the insulting personal tone of the question. It was also the way the young man anointed himself the voice of his generation, and declared it the Sanders generation. Now I know Bernie is leading among millennials by a lot right now in the polls. Nonetheless, millions of millennials, including millions of young women, are supporting Hillary Clinton. And my daughter, as Nation readers know, is one of them. I find it increasingly galling to see her and her friends erased in this debate. . . .
Ive come to feel passion for Clinton herself, and for what I see as a movement that supports her, even though only Sanders is judged a movement candidate. I believe shes evolved back to be the progressive Democrat she used to be, more progressive than her liberal husband. . . . I'm tired of seeing her confronted by entitled men weighing in on her personal honesty and likability, treating the most admired woman in the world like a woman whos applying to be his secretary. Im stunned anew by the misogyny behind the attacks on her, and her female supporters, including my daughter. Im sick of the way so many Sanders supporters, most of them men, feel absolutely no compunction to see things through female Clinton supporters eyes, or to worry they might have to court us down the road, take special care not to alienate us lest we sit the race out in November, if our candidate loses. . . .
I support her, enthusiastically, this time around. I stand with a lot of women who feel the same way, including my daughter, and we wont be erased."
